Early evaluation of transcatheter arterial chemoembolization-refractory hepatocellular carcinoma

Abstract

Background

There is no standard therapy for patients with transcatheter arterial chemoembolization (TACE)-refractory hepatocellular carcinoma (HCC). This study examined whether evaluating the tumor effect (TE) at 1 week after TACE was useful for predicting refractoriness to TACE.

Methods

We performed a historical cohort study involving 54 patients and 119 tumors. TE was evaluated at 1 week and 3 months after TACE, and an overall evaluation was also performed at 3 months based on the response evaluation criteria in cancer of the liver.

Results

Among 45 tumors evaluated as TE2 at 1 week, 43 tumors (95.6%) were classified as TE1 or TE2 at 3 months. Of the 24 patients whose tumors were categorized as TE2 at 1 week, none achieved a complete or partial response.

Conclusions

Evaluating the TE at 1 week after TACE is useful for the early diagnosis of TACE-refractory HCC and allows alternative treatment options, such as sorafenib, to be employed before the disease progresses.
